The Preliminary Development Plan and accompanying documents, as submitted, are approved and adopted subject to the following additions to the plan: a. Drainage from this development shall be collected on site and transported via a storm drain system to an existing catch basin at the Southeast corner of Ming Avenue and New Stine Road. b. Sewer service is available in Sherman Avenue, Surrey Lane, and Lamar Court. The developer shall be required to e~tend the sewer line to serve the development. for rezoning to a P.C.D. required by Sectien 17.54.110 Ce Ingress/egress 20-foot radius approaches. drives shall have either returns or 42-foot drive Building Department requires a Preliminary Soil Report and an approved Grading Plan prior to any grading work. ~ Final Soil Report will be required prior to the issuing of building permits. Gas, electrical, telephone and cable TV service shall be provided to the develop- ment as per Section 16.32.070B6 of the Municipal Code of the City of Bakersfield. Water service for both domestic use and fire protection shall be provided to each lot prior to the filing of the final map. If the subdivider elects to enter into an agreement and post security for providing water service, then, pursuant to Sections 13.301c and 13.301d of the Uniform Fire Code, all water mains and fire hydrants shall be completed, tested, and accepted prior to building construction. Under Resolution 68-78 and Municipal Code Section 16.32.070B13: All subdividers and all persons required to furnish fire hydrants are to purchase the fire hydrants, hydrant burys, necessary bury extensions, and all necessary bolts and gaskets from the City of Bakersfield, and pay the total cost thereof. Four fire hydrasits are required. Water mains are to be I.S.O., and City requirements with dead-end mains no ]ess than eight inches in size. Based upon available flow requirement may per minute. information, fire be 3,000 gallons A permit from Public Works is to be ob- tained prior to start of any construction in the right-of-way. Site plan is to accompany permit application. Temporary construction trailer to be ap- proved by the Building Department prior to installation. Buildings with total floor area in excess of 10,000 square feet shall be constructed with automatic sprinkler protection system. Provide two, three-cubic-yard refuse bins each to be on an 8'x6'x4" concrete pad at grade level of parking lot. All lights (indoor and outdoor) shall be shielded away from existing residential uses. Off-street parking meeting the require.- ments of Chapter 17.58 of the Bakersfield Municipal Code shall be provided. The Final Development Plan shall be sub- mitted for approval to the Planning Com- mission within 18 months from the effective date of this zone change. 3.
